10 THINGS TO KNOW
1. Arrive early if you can!
We highly recommend flying into San José at least one day early. We’ve had guests miss an entire day of the retreat due to flight delays or missed connections, and we really don’t want that for you. It also helps ease jet lag! If you miss the group shuttle, a private taxi can cost $200+ one-way, so arriving early is your best bet.
2. Transportation is provided - but it’s a trek.
Our retreat center is located about a 4-5 hour drive from San José. We’ll arrange a group shuttle for all attendees, with a bathroom and snack stop along the way. It’s a long journey, but a beautiful one - and totally worth it once you arrive!!
3. Expect to explore beyond the retreat space.
We’ll be heading off-site for waterfall adventures, beach time, and other excursions. Be ready to move and explore! There will also be plenty of time to rest too.
4. Physical movement is part of the magic.
There will be hikes, walks, and time in nature. You don’t need to be an athlete, but you should feel comfortable navigating uneven terrain, outdoor environments, and potentially steep hills.
5. It’s hot - pack accordingly.
Costa Rica is hot, especially near the coast. Bring lightweight clothing, reef-safe sunscreen, aloe, a sun hat, and a reusable water bottle to stay hydrated and protected.
6. All meals are vegetarian and delicious.
You’ll enjoy plant-based, nourishing meals made with love. No meat is served at the retreat, but eggs and other protein-rich options (like beans) will be available to keep you feeling strong and satisfied. Feel free to bring your own protein powder if you need!
7. Massages are available on-site.
You can book a massage during the retreat for around $100 USD. Payments are made directly on-site.
8. Some rooms have A/C, some don’t - and that’s okay.
Check your room description! If your room doesn’t have air conditioning, just open the windows and enjoy the natural breeze.
9. Wi-Fi is available throughout the property.
You’ll have access to Wi-Fi in all common areas and rooms, so you can stay connected if needed - though we encourage you to unplug and be present whenever you can.
10. Alcohol
This is a non-alcoholic retreat as we’ll be doing deep work, embodiment, and energy healing throughout the week.
